
OGUN STATE GOV. DAPO ABIODUN FELICITATES TINUBU AT 72
The Ogun State Governor, Dapo Abiodun, has celebrated President Bola Tinubu as he marks his 72nd birthday on Friday.
Abiodun described Tinubu as a democrat and visionary leader passionately committed to the emergence of Nigeria as an economic powerhouse.
In a congratulatory message to the President, the governor described Tinubu as the right man to lead the country during this economic crisis, among other issues bedevilling the nation.

He noted that since he assumed office, Tinubu has demonstrated astuteness, resilience, and a deep understanding of the needs and aspirations of the people.
Abiodun said, “I would like to extend my warmest congratulations and best wishes to President Bola Ahmed Tinubu on the occasion of his 72nd birthday. This milestone is not only a celebration of a remarkable life well-lived but also an opportunity to acknowledge the president’s exceptional contributions to the growth and development of our great nation, Nigeria.
“President Tinubu has undeniably proven himself as a formidable politician, a visionary leader, and a champion of democracy. His unwavering commitment to the principles of democracy and good governance has left an indelible mark on our nation’s political landscape. ”
The governor added that Tinubu’s leadership style has been instrumental in raising the hopes of Nigerians for a better future.
